Summary: | In this session, we will discuss the history, the structure and the impacts of the Matakan project, a participative research project designed for promoting and passing down atikamekw knowledge to young people of the Atikamekw community of Manawan (Lanaudière, Québec). We will address issues related to the decolonization of research and knowledge, and show how this project is also part of the Atikamekw strategies and priorities related to education and youth. |
